Start the night w/ a Colombia, South American holiday tradition: “Dia de las Velitas” (Day of the Little Candles) with muchas lights that are the symbols of love, family, culture, and valued relationships.

The brilliant and stary lights set the stage for a fantastic celebration of diversity for all to come together. Using Candles, Lanterns, music, dance, and poetry–we’ll light up Charlotte & the world!!
*6:30 pm: Entertainment around traditional holiday natillas and bunuelos; music by Cafe’ Amaretto and; poetry video by Kurma Murrain (from China), a special ballroom dance performance, a 7:55 pm ceremonial lighting of the unity candles with everyone participating, and more!
*8 pm: Children (to be accompanied by a grandparent/adult) gather in the Mint’s Lewis Family Gallery for bi-lingual singing and instrument playing w/ Criss Cross Mango Sauce’s Ana Lucia Divins and Jay Barron; then an art activity making festive maracas!!
*8 pm: The All Adults Mint to Move Cultural Dance Night with DJ Pepito (Jorge Moran), Rumbao Latin Dance Company (FREE & FUN dance lesson @ 9 pm), live music w/ Jerry Giraud and Angel Delgado, and dancing the night away!
